Introduction
As a startup founder, one of the most critical decisions in bringing your product to market is the method of developing an MVP (Minimum Viable Product). Should you work with external agencies or build an internal team? The answer to this question can have significant implications in terms of cost and time. Let's explore which option is more economical and under what circumstances each should be preferred.
What is MVP and Why is it Important?
An MVP is a version of a product that provides its most basic functionality, created to gather user feedback in the early stages. This approach allows startups to enter the market quickly and develop their products according to user needs. By 2026, the use of external agencies is preferred by 65% of startups, demonstrating how widespread this strategy has become.
The MVP Development Process for Startups
The MVP development process essentially consists of the following steps:
- Identify the Target Audience: Clarify who will use your product.
- Define Core Features: Determine which features of your product are essential.
- Create a Prototype: Build and test the initial version.
- Gather Feedback: Improve the product by collecting feedback from users.
Advantages of Working with External Agencies
Expertise and Speed
External agencies consist of professionals focused on their areas of expertise. This allows for faster development of your projects. For instance, an e-commerce company can complete its MVP in 3 months by working with an external agency, while it may take 6 months with an internal team.
Cost-Effectiveness and Flexibility
External agencies typically offer lower initial costs. In most cases, they can quickly procure the resources needed to complete the project. Additionally, they provide flexibility tailored to the project, allowing for rapid adaptation to changing needs.
Real Example: Experience of Company X
Company X developed its first MVP in 4 months by collaborating with an external agency. During this process, they quickly gathered user feedback, allowing them to launch the product ahead of competitors. The agency continuously optimized the product's user experience, resulting in a 25% increase in customer acquisition for the company.
Advantages of Working with In-House Teams
In-Depth Product Knowledge
Internal teams possess deeper knowledge about the product. The team developing the product can better understand its history and user feedback, enabling continuous improvement.
Long-Term Cost Advantages
Internal teams may face high initial costs, but they can lead to cost savings in the long run. Compared to external agencies, the cost savings provided by internal teams can reach up to 30%.
Common Mistakes
- Incorrect Target Audience Selection: Misidentifying the target audience in the early stages can negatively impact the product's success.
- Insufficient Feedback Collection: Ignoring feedback from users can hinder the product's development.
- Feature Creep: Adding unnecessary features, contrary to the core philosophy of MVP, can lead to waste of time and resources.
External Agency or In-House? Making the Right Choice
What to Avoid
- Failing to set a clear goal during the project process.
- Delays in the project due to communication gaps.
- Ignoring long-term strategic goals.
Project Management and Communication
Effective management and communication processes are essential for the success of your project. When working with external agencies, regular meetings and updates ensure timely project completion. In in-house teams, strengthening internal communication is crucial.
Comparison of External Agencies and In-House Teams
| Feature | External Agency | In-House Team |
|---|---|---|
| Expertise | High, experience in various projects | In-depth product knowledge |
| Cost | Low initial cost, may increase in the long run | High initial cost, long-term savings |
| Speed | Generally faster | Process duration may vary |
| Flexibility | High | Medium, internal changes may take time |
A Point Most Teams Overlook: Long-Term Strategy
Need for Long-Term Development
The MVP development process is not limited to creating the first version of the product. You should establish a long-term strategy that continuously incorporates user feedback for ongoing development.
Considerations When Developing an MVP
- Keep user requirements up to date.
- Evaluate and implement feedback quickly.
- Define your long-term goals and focus on them.
Brief Summary for Sharing
- MVP Development Options: External agencies offer speed and expertise, while internal teams provide in-depth knowledge.
- Advantages of External Agencies: Lower costs, fast development processes.
- Benefits of In-House Teams: Long-term cost advantages and product knowledge.
- Tips for Making the Right Choice: Clarify your project goals, strengthen communication.
Conclusion and Contact
Developing an MVP for your startup begins with choosing the right strategy. When deciding between external agencies or internal teams, you should consider your needs and long-term goals. Both options have their advantages and disadvantages. A careful analysis is necessary to determine which is best suited for your requirements.
For more information and to find the most suitable solution for your projects, get in touch.
Additionally, you can explore our articles on Mobile Application Development: What Measurement Tools Should Startups Use When Developing MVP? and MVP Development in the Finance Sector: External Agency or In-House Team? for further insights.



